Anima Issue 4 is available on newsstands now. This edition features Edward Barber and Jay Osgerby (@barberosgerby ), Bianca Saunders (@biancasaunders ), Andu Masebo (@andumasebo ), Christof Radl (@chriradl ), Hella Jongerius (@hellajongerius ), Lella and Massimo Vignelli, Rei Kawakubo (@commedesgarcons ), Cin Boeri (@archiviociniboeri ) and a feature on the two sides of AI Slop by Gina Tonic (@princessgeorgina ) and Charlie Engman (@charlieengman ). Elsewhere, Adam Štech (@okolo_architecture ) photographs Luis Barragán’s architecture in Mexico, Dalia Al-Dujaili (@dalia.aldu ) explores Iraqi design through the Hikma archive (@hikmairaq ), Ayla Angelos (@aylaangelos ) reflects on the work of late Martin Parr (@martinparrstudio ), and we visit one of the most radical modern houses of the 1970s, designed by Richard Rogers – plus lots more. On Monday, we gathered at the Flos Professional Space in Milan for the launch of Anima Issue 4 and the Flos Nocturne Collection (@flos ). We celebrated with a talk hosted by Deyan Sudjic, who spoke to Piero Gandini and Konstantin Grcic (@konstantingrcicdesign ) about the changes shaping the lighting industry today. From lobster dresses to skeletal silhouettes, a new exhibition at London’s V&A (@vamuseum ) charts Elsa Schiaparelli’s (@schiaparelli ) radical fusion of fashion, art and illusion. At the link in bio, assistant curator Lydia Caston highlights five works that define her legacy. Image credit: Vogue 1936; Two models wearing dresses by Schiaparelli. Photography by Cecil Beaton, Condé Nast via Getty Images
